Mission of the PTCOG Society

The Particle Therapy Co-Operative Group (PTCOG), founded in 1985, is a non-profit worldwide organization of scientists and professionals interested in proton, light ion and heavy charged particle radiotherapy.

The mission of PTCOG is to promote science, technology and practical clinical application of particle therapy, with the ultimate goal of improving treatment of cancer to the highest possible standards in radiation therapy.

To serve and accomplish its objectives, PTCOG encourages improved and continuing education and promotes global activities in the field of particle radiation therapy. It supports the organization of dedicated international conferences, including scientific meetings and educational sessions.

 

PTCOG Statutes

The Statutes of the Particle Therapy Co-Operative Group have been adopted in May 2007. An updated version of the Statutes was elaborated in 2015 and 2016 by Members of PTCOG and the Executive Committee and approved in the Steering Committee Meeting at the PTCOG 55 Conference, May 25, 2016, in Prague.
